Odisha allows registration of pre-RERA apartments

HOUSING & URBAN DEVELOPMENT DEPARTMENT
 NOTIFICATION
 The 1st February, 2025
 ----
No.2185─HUD-TP-POLICY-0005/2020/HUD. ─ This is with reference to the .Odisha Apartment (Ownership and Management) Act, 2023 (Odisha Act 7 of 2023) hereinafter referred to as the OAOM Act, which came into force on dated 28th June, 2023.

The OAOM Act was enacted to consolidate and streamline laws related to apartment ownership and management. Given that common areas and facilities are integral to any apartment, the Act also aligns their ownership and management with the provisions of the Real Estate (Regulation and Development) Act, 2016 (RERA).One of the major objectives of the Act is to safeguard the interests of allottees by ensuring appropriate rights over common areas and facilities.

However, it has come to notice that apartment owners are facing difficulties in registering sale deeds and transfer deeds due to perceived ambiguities in the application of the Act. There is a misconception that OAOM Act has retrospective effect, leading to inconsistencies in registration processes. Registration officers are reportedly interpreting the provisions of OAOM Act and RERA differently, causing disparities in decision-making across cases.

To address these concerns and remove any ambiguity, the Housing and Urban Development Department issues the following clarification:

“Without prejudice to any existing Acts and Rules, it is hereby clarified that Registration Authorities shall not deny the registration of any apartment citing provisions of OAOM Act, if the apartment was completed before the commencement of RERA in the State, i.e. prior to dated 25th February, 2017. Accordingly, the Department of Revenue & 
Disaster Management will be requested to issue suitable instructions to the Registration Officers to facilitate the registration of such apartments.”

This notification is issued for guidance of all concerned.

Inauguration ceremony of 3rd Inter Departmental Carrom Tournament

The inauguration ceremony of 3rd Inter Departmental Carrom Tournament 2025 was held on 27.01.2025 at OSSA-II Campus. The tournament is being organised by ST&SC Development Department Cultural Association and the same will continue till 14th February.

Cabinet Decision: 22.01.2025

State Cabinet has approved 10 proposals of 09 Departments.

  1. - 5000 doctors to be appointed
  2. -  100 dentists to be appointed
  3. - ₹252 Cr Financial Assistance for Cold Storage
  4. - Government guarantee of ₹3108.21 Cr on swaping basis in favour of GRIDCO
  5. - State Memorandum to 16th Finance Commission 
  6. - Amendment to Resolution for Odisha State Law Commission 
  7. - Bikashita Gaon Bikashita Odisha 
  8. - 6794 Primary Schools to be upgraded to Godavarisha Mishra Adarsha Prathamik Vidyalaya in each Panchayat
  9. - Silicon Carbide Semiconductor Manufacturing Plant by RiR Power Electronics Limited 
  10. - Commencement of the Budget Session of the 17th State Legislative Assembly w.e.f. February 13, 2025
